Caprese Quick Bread

Enjoy the delightful flavors of a classic Caprese salad in a soft and moist bread with this Caprese Quick Bread Recipe. This savory loaf brings together fresh basil, creamy mozzarella, and tangy sun-dried tomatoes for a mouthwatering experience that’s perfect as a snack, side dish, or an appetizer at your next gathering. Best of all, it comes together quickly without the need for yeast, making it an ideal choice for busy cooks. With its simple ingredient list and straightforward instructions, you’ll have a delicious homemade bread ready to impress in just about an hour!

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up bread flour
  • 2 ts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p baking soda
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 3 1/2 to 4 oz cubed fresh mozzarella cheese
  • 2 tbsp chopped fresh basil
  • 1/3 cup chopped sun-dried tomatoes (not packed)
  • 2 eggs
  • 2 1/2 tbsp grape-seed oil (or extra virgin olive oil)
  • 1 1/4 cups buttermilk

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ease an 8×4 inch bread pan.
  2. In a large mixing bowl, combine both flours,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. Mix well.
  3. Stir in chopped basil, cubed mozzarella cheese, and sun-dried tomatoes until evenly incorporated.
  4. In another bowl, whisk together eggs, grape-seed oil (or olive oil), and buttermilk until smooth.
  5. Pour the wet mixture into the dry ingredients and mix gently with a wooden spoon until just combined; the dough will be sticky.
  6. Transfer the dough to the prepared bread pan and spread evenly.
  7. Bake for 40-45 minutes until golden brown on top; check doneness with a toothpick.
